Arielle Hayat, a Talented Herbalist, Aims to Familiarize People With Herbalism

Herbalism has been around for centuries, but one herbalist aims to familiarize people with it. Arielle Hayat is a clinical herbalist trying to change the face of herbalism, and she is doing so through her profound knowledge and command over herbal medicine. Herbalism is an ancient form of medicine that uses plants and plant-based substances to treat a variety of symptoms.

One of her main goals is to show people that herbalism can be used in conjunction with modern technology and that it doesn’t have to be an “either/or” proposition. She has dedicated her life to studying and practicing this traditional form of medicine. Through her work, Arielle hopes to increase awareness of herbalism and its many benefits, and she also hopes to dispel the myths and misconceptions that surround this practice.

Arielle has already made significant moves in her quest to change how people view herbalism. Within two years of her journey, she was filmed for a NY PIX 11 segment on herbal medicine. Her work has been praised by some of the most respected names in the field.

She apprenticed for 1000 hours under master herbalist Lata Kennedy of Flower Power Herbs and Roots. She worked in her herb business for over 7 years, helping other herbalists learn and educating and working at The Alchemist’s Kitchen. Also, she taught herbal medicine to huge organizations such as Boston Consulting Group, WeWork, Equinox, Nutrifol, The Alchemist’s Kitchen, and others for over 6 years.
